Output ea731f13a3631d6fcd87ac9f4e37b5e4ea885e8d13394f54c33dd6ba714cc207:465

value
13184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 283be8ab4c0893888faace0b8c775eaa1aef9c21 OP_EQUAL
address
35MkikuVegCK4e2DubHQRW7PnWLHQF6ryD
transaction
ea731f13a3631d6fcd87ac9f4e37b5e4ea885e8d13394f54c33dd6ba714cc207
confirmations
523408
spent
true